Torch Technologies is seeking an Electrical Engineer to join our team at Robins AFB, GA.
As an Electrical Engineer your duties will include the following, but are not limited to:
Responsible for the design, development, integration, and sustainment of advanced Electronic Warfare (EW) and Electromagnetic Spectrum Operations (EMSO) capabilities for a United States Air Force mission.
Apply engineering expertise in modeling and simulation, weapon system integration, and sensor technologies to support mission readiness, operational assessments, and capability development.
Work closely with multi-disciplinary teams, program managers, and operators to ensure technical solutions meet mission objectives and comply with Air Force and Department of War (DoW) standards.
Lead engineering efforts for EW and EMSO-related systems, including developing EMSO weapon systems assessments, sensors, and supporting infrastructure.
Integrate modeling and simulation tools to assess EW/EMSO system performance in operational scenarios.
Conduct trade studies, performance analyses, and system evaluations to inform acquisition and operational decisions.
Apply simulation results to support tactics development, capability gaps analysis, and mission planning.
Engineer, test, and evaluate advanced RF, EO/IR, and other sensing technologies to support EW/EMSO missions.
Collaborate with industry, laboratories, and other DoW entities on technology insertion, prototyping, and system upgrades.
Provide subject matter expertise on sensor data processing, fusion, and exploitation for operational advantage.
Provide technical guidance to program managers, acquisition teams, and operators regarding EW/EMSO engineering considerations.
Support the development of test plans, verification methods, and acceptance criteria for mission systems.
Prepare and present technical briefings, engineering reports, and recommendations to leadership and stakeholders.
Ensure all engineering activities comply with DoW and Air Force standards, including MIL-STDs, IEEE standards, and applicable safety regulations.
Maintain system engineering documentation, configuration control records, and lifecycle management plans.
